Strategic workforce planning is the process of aligning an organization’s talent needs with its long-term business goals. It involves analyzing current headcount, forecasting future workforce requirements, and planning hiring, compensation, and capacity to ensure the right people are in place at the right cost.
Headcount planning focuses on the number of employees needed per team or department. Workforce planning is broader; it includes headcount but also covers compensation structures, contractor costs, hiring timelines, and how all of these impact financial targets like margins, cash flow, and departmental budgets.
